Each precast panel had … The primary function of an abutment wall is to transmit all vertical and horizontal forces from a bridge deck to the ground, without causing overstress or displacements in the surrounding soil mass. The abutment wall also serves as an interface between the approach embankments and the bridge structure, so it must … See more The selection of appropriate abutments for a bridge should be made at the same stage as the choice of the deck superstructure. There are many types of abutment in use all … See more Most abutments are generally supported by either spread or piled foundations. Three issues need to be considered in the choice of foundation: 1. the available bearing capacity of the undisturbed natural soil at the site; 2. the … See more A number of actions are possible on abutments which must be thoroughly accounted for in the designs. Some of the actions are as follows; See more One can anticipate that the embankment fill next to the deck will settle significantly (and perhaps a few per cent of the fill height).
